NJPW World Tag League night 13 results, updated standings


The World Tag League continued on Wednesday in Karatsu.
The final night of round-robin action in the A Block was featured on the show.
The Bullet Club War Dogs team of Alex Coughlin and Gabe Kidd defeated TMDK’s Mikey Nicholls and Shane Haste in the main event to clinch the top spot in A Block. Both teams finished with 10 points and 5-2 records, but Coughlin & Kidd were awarded the top seed on a head-to-head tie-breaker. TMDK also moves on to the semifinals after finishing second in the block.

Ren Narita joined House of Torture on Wednesday’s show as well, turning on his partner Shota Umino. After taking a boot to the stomach from EVIL during a pre-match attack, Narita remained on the outside of the ring throughout most of the contest. When Narita finally did return to the ring, he refused a tag from his partner. Umino fought against HoT all alone and looked to have the match won as he went to hit EVIL with a Death Rider, but Narita hit the ring and choked his partner out, allowing HoT to pick up the win. After the match, Narita hit Umino with a chair and put on a House of Torture t-shirt.

“I’ve been looking forward to this day for a long time,’ Narita said after the match. “This is the day that handshake was all leading to. I’ve never felt better. Oh, yeah, this is Ren Narita.”
Gates of Agony appeared to have joined the faction earlier in the tournament as well, only to turn on their new teammates on the very next show.

The top two teams in each block advance to the semifinals on Friday, December, 8, in Kagoshima. Head-to-head records determine tie-breakers. The finals take place on Sunday, December 10, in Kumamoto.
